APS Group appoints European business development director

Marketing services provider APS Group has continued its march into Europe, appointing former Communisis man Joris van Stiphout as European business development director.

Last December APS completed the acquisition of Dutch print manager Relate4U, opening the door to the European market.

Over the last 12 months the company has picked up a number of key contract wins in Europe as well as positioning its European arm to replicate its UK business.

The appointment of van Stiphout will enable the company to take more of its services to UK customers that also have European markets, as well as approaching new customers.

APS director of client solutions John Holmes told PrintWeek that, while the company would still be heavily involved in the UK market, it saw more opportunities in mainland Europe.

He said: "In the UK we are seeing a lot of second- and third-generation print management contracts staying with the incumbent supplier. Decisions on contracts are not risky ones, we aren't seeing many moves. So there is more opportunity in Europe.

"Joris has great experience in Europe; he has worked for big names like Communisis and Adare. He also has a wealth of experience in account management. We want to now understand the marketplace and define a list of targets. Joris has made his bed out there, he now has to go and sell it."

"This is a great time to be joining APS," said van Stiphout. "Since the acquisition of Relate4U, the company is able to give clients local teams that understand each individual territory. 

"I’m looking forward to expanding the company’s reach from the central hub and showing our clients how we can deliver value, brand consistency and innovation."
